Executive Director- Tax Transformation, Data and Technology

Wells Fargo · Minneapolis, MN · 3 wk ago
Accounting$159k–$279k/yrFull-time

Wells Fargo is seeking an Executive Director to drive the strategy, design, and delivery of innovative tax technology and data capabilities across the Corporate Tax function. This high-visibility role focuses on modernizing the tax operating model through scalable systems, data transparency, and automation within a highly regulated financial services environment. You will partner closely with Corporate Tax, Finance, and Enterprise Technology to deliver sustainable, well-controlled, and compliant processes enabled by modern data and technology solutions.

Responsibilities

  • Lead the tax transformation team, executing the tax transformation strategy across the end-to-end lifecycle in alignment with enterprise technology and finance priorities, focusing on scalability, control, and compliance.
  • Evaluate, design, implement, and continuously enhance tax data, automation, and technology solutions supporting tax provision, compliance, reporting, and analytics.
  • Oversee tax data architecture, integration, and automation initiatives to improve data quality, lineage, timeliness, and transparency across source systems and tax applications.
  • Develop data analytics and reporting capabilities that provide actionable insights, support risk management, and improve visibility into tax data and outcomes.
  • Drive modernization efforts, including process automation, workflow standardization, and adoption of advanced analytics to reduce manual effort, strengthen controls, and improve operational resilience.
  • Serve as the primary liaison between Corporate Tax, Finance, and Enterprise Technology for tax-related transformation initiatives, translating tax requirements into technical solutions.
  • Monitor emerging technology trends and leading practices, including generative AI use cases for tax, to advise stakeholders and inform transformation roadmaps.
  • Build and develop team capabilities, supporting training, change management, and adoption of new tools and ways of working across the tax function.
  • Evaluate and manage relationships with external vendors and service providers, ensuring solutions align with business needs and enterprise standards.
  • Establish and maintain governance, controls, change management, and documentation consistent with the Company's internal control framework and regulatory expectations.

Requirements

  • 7+ years of Corporate Tax experience, or equivalent demonstrated through work experience, training, military experience, or education.
  • 3+ years of management or leadership experience.

Qualifications

  • Experience across technology, tax transformation, finance systems, or corporate tax.
  • Demonstrated experience delivering enterprise technology and data solutions in a regulated environment such as financial services, banking, or large public companies.
  • Strong understanding of corporate tax processes and data requirements, including tax financial reporting (provision), tax return reporting, and how technology enables and controls these processes.
  • Experience integrating tax processes and applications with core finance and ERP systems.
  • Proven ability to influence stakeholders across Tax, Finance, and Technology, with strong communication and change-management skills.
  • Working knowledge of leading commercial tax software platforms supporting provision, compliance, and reporting (e.g., Corptax, Oracle, Longview, or equivalent platforms).
  • Experience leveraging data analytics and visualization tools (e.g., Power BI, Alteryx, or similar) to support tax insights and automation.
  • Conversant in generative artificial intelligence (AI) capabilities and practical use cases for tax functions, including productivity, analytics, and knowledge management, with appropriate governance considerations.
  • Financial services industry experience and familiarity with U.S. GAAP and accounting for income taxes.
  • Advanced degree or relevant professional certification (e.g., CPA, MST) preferred.
